Isla Fisher has confirmed that she's set to marry fiancé Sacha Baron Cohen 'soon.'
The actress, who already has a 15-month old daughter with the Borat actor, has revealed that a wedding is definitely in the works.
'We are going to get married, really, really, even more now than ever,' she told Allure magazine.
She added, 'We have been talking about it and we have been very close, but it has been difficult to plan.'
However, don't expect to see their nuptials splashed across the cover of a celebrity mag.
Fisher explained that the ceremony would be private, commenting, 'It is very important to me to have a beautiful ritual celebrated with all my family and friends... And when you are in the public eye, to keep that private and to make it happen without it being really visible is really difficult.'

The couple started dating in 2002, and announced their engagement in
2004. The wedding was put on hold after Fisher fell pregnant with
their daughter, Olive.
